Labour attack U-turn on Navy fighter jets
The shadow defence secretary, Jim Murphy, has criticised the government for its U-turn on the choice of jets which will fly from the Royal Navy's new aircraft carriers.
He said the decision to revert to Labour's original plan of using jump-jet aircraft, had "squandered" £250 million.
